Господа,
нужно запретить пересылку не авторизированных пользователей внутри домена,
нарыл ссылу по теме (http://www.opennet.me/cgi-bin/openforum/vsluhboard.cgi?az=printer_format&om=60378&forum=vsluhforumID1) то что мене нужно
только не могу понять зачем вот это:
____________________________________
header_checks = regexp:/etc/postfix/header_checks
/etc/postfix/header_checks:
/^From:.*@mydomain\.ru/ REJECT /etc/postfix/master.cf:
192.168.0.1:smtp inet n - n - - smtpd
1.2.3.4:smtp inet n - n - - smtpd
-o cleanup_service_name=cleanup-ext
cleanup-ext unix n - n - 0 cleanup
-o header_checks=regexp:/etc/postfix/header_checks
192.168.0.1 - адрес внутреннего интерфейса, 1.2.3.4 - внешнего. Теперь header_checks проверяется только для внешней почты.
__________________________________________
зачем это я не понимаю подскажите ?
разве этого не будет достаточно?:
_______________________________________
/etc/postfix/main.cf:
smtpd_recipient_restrictions =
permit_sasl_authenticated,
reject_unauth_destination,
check_sender_access hash:/etc/postfix/sender_access,
...
/etc/postfix/sender_access:
mydomain.ru REJECT
_______________________________________